ProGro Bio Celebrates Success of 2024 Rhizol Microbial Soil Trials Across the U.S.

ProGro Bio's Remarkable Rhizol Trial Results of 2024



ProGro BIO has recently announced the successful outcomes from its expansive 2024 in-field trials of its innovative microbial soil inoculant, Rhizol. This achievement marks the second consecutive year where the company conducted these extensive trials throughout the United States. The 2024 program closely mirrored the successful 2023 initiative that had garnered notable attention and accolades.

A Comprehensive Trial Across the Nation


The 2024 Rhizol trial was particularly monumental, covering 26 states and involving over 370 independent test plots. Rhizol was applied to thousands of acres of farmland, showcasing its effectiveness in enhancing crop growth. This initiative stands as one of the most extensive projects of its kind, monitored by third-party observers to ensure accuracy and reliability of the findings.

In the trials, a range of Rhizol products, including traditional soil inoculants and a microbially infused planter talc line, were utilized to assess their impact on various crops.

The Science Behind Rhizol


ProGro BIO specializes in developing all-natural microbial soil inoculants, which comprise advanced beneficial bacterial and fungal strains. Rhizol reflects decades of research, development, and rigorous testing aimed at improving soil health and crop resilience. When applied correctly, Rhizol has the potential to boost crop yields significantly, enhance overall plant health, and bolster the soil's natural defenses against various threats.

Delivered in an innovative dry dissolvable format and also available as a seed treatment and planter talc, Rhizol offers multiple application options to farmers, addressing diverse farming conditions.

Barry Roberts, ProGro BIO’s Chief Operating Officer, noted that these large-scale trials provide essential insights into how Rhizol performs under varying environmental factors. The extensive scope of the 2024 trials allowed for evaluation against a wide array of variables, including different soil types, irrigation methods, crop varieties, and geographical conditions.
